A mortgage broker, or a mortgage advisor, is an intermediary who acts as a conduit between an aspiring borrower and a lender. It is their job to provide the mortgage applicant with impartial advice, help them choose the right product and arrange the deal with the lender.
Brokers provide services including advice on which type of mortgage to choose, providing access to exclusive rates through their lender contacts, and application support. Some can offer advice on all areas of the mortgage market, while others specialise in niche fields such as buy-to-let, bad credit, commercial finance, first-time buyers or self-employed borrowers.
People choose to apply for their mortgage through a broker because it can boost their chances of finding the right deal, while saving time and money in the long run.

We can potentially help you secure an agreement in principle in minutes, but a full mortgage application can take up to 14 days from submission to approval. However, with the right mortgage broker on your side, you can shave time off the process.
A broker can help you remove unnecessary barriers and roadblocks by making sure your paperwork is completed correctly and pairing you with the right lender, first time.
Your first consultation will be free with no obligation to take things any further. There may be a broker fee if you choose to proceed, with the exact amount being a either a fixed fee or small percentage of the mortgage amount, payable upon on offer or completion.
Keep in mind that our aim is to make sure you are in-pocket overall. Through a broker, you could secure a significantly lower rate on your mortgage, which means you make big savings over the course of the term, with all fees and charges factored in.
